The independent variable, x, represents the number of bagels purchased, and the dependent variable is the total cost of the bagels, because the total cost of the bagels depends on the number of bagels purchased.
A function relating these variables is A(x) = 0.75x.
So A(16) = 0.75(16) = 12, meaning the total cost of 16 bagels is $12.
